In Mariners News...
- Julio Rodriguez confirms he’s ok after his second LIDOM game, in which he was hit by a pitch TWICE.

- The Mariners have shut down their Fall League camp two weeks early due to two positive COVID-19 tests within the organization.
Around The League...
- The 2021 BBWAA Hall of Fame Ballot has been announced, check out the 25 players on this year’s ballot and make your predictions before the results are announced on January 26th.
- Check out these seven potential trade proposals for Indians SS Francisco Lindor as he enters his last year before free agency.
- Former Mariners’ LHP Drew Smyly has agreed to a one-year/$11 million deal with the Atlanta Braves.
- Mookie Betts was announced as one of the five players selected in the Harlem Globetrotters’ 2020 player draft, along with our very own QB Russell Wilson, basketball player Shaun Kirk, internet sensation Sister Margaret Ann, and “Black Panther” star Chadwick Boseman.
- The Mets, whose primary focus this winter has been pitching, are expressing interest in free-agent and former Marlins OF Marcell Ozuna.
- The Padres have announced the finalization of Mike Clevinger’s two-year contract extension. He is set to undergo Tommy-John surgery this offseason and will miss the entire 2021 season as a result.
- The Astros have reached an agreement with the Sugar Land Skeeters to make the team their new Triple-A affiliate.
